摘要
In this paper,we displayed one-dimensional climate signals,such as global temperaturevariation,Southern Oscillation Index and variation of external forcing factors,on a two-dimensional time-scale plane using compactly supported wavelet decomposition.Using the lag-correlation analysis method,and interpretative variance analysis method,and phase comparisonmethod to the wavelet analysis result,we not only gained the variation on different scales to theglobal temperature and El Nino signals,the location of the jump point and intrinsic scale of theseseries,but also indicated the magnitude,extent and time of the effect of external forcing factors onthem.We also put forward reasonable explanation to the main variation of recent 140 years.
